County Extends Two Contracts for Mattress Recycling Program

In the last four years of mattress recycling in Mesa County, the Landfill has saved the County $375,000 in airspace — and at the Dec. 10 public hearing, the Commissioners unanimously voted to approve two contracts to continue offering this service to our community.

Warrant Forgiveness Day 65 warrants cleared in Mesa County

Mesa County's first-ever Warrant Forgiveness Day, held on Oct. 19, 2024, marked a successful effort to clear outstanding warrants and resolve cases, providing a fresh start for many community members. A total of 65 warrants were canceled, and as promised — no arrests were made — allowing participants to address their legal matters without fear of being taken into custody.
